The Dawn of Azerbaijan’s Green Revolution
On October 4th, 2024, a significant milestone was reached in Azerbaijan’s journey towards sustainable development. At precisely 15:14 (UTC+04:00), Economy Minister Mikayil Jabbarov and SOCAR’s CEO, Rovshan Najaf, convened with Marco Villa, the esteemed head of “Technip Energies,” an Italian powerhouse in the energy sector. * The meeting marked the beginning of a strategic partnership aimed at transforming Azerbaijan into a hub for green growth.
